Transaction 8a2ed757fbb5c88b4ddf8423e9afde54ab75e98987e547cf2e2e39cab5ed6bde
1 Input
1 Output
-
8a2ed757fbb5c88b4ddf8423e9afde54ab75e98987e547cf2e2e39cab5ed6bde:0
- value
- 2507817250
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fbd0d972033e38c99da4f252837b4322702b4d93 OP_EQUAL
- address
- 3QeVioZcqPKBHj1maA6ByB62S563HKfKTB